スタックはGHCおよびCabalバージョンでテストされていません


14

私のHaskellプロジェクトでは stack runでは、次のように表示されていますが、まだ実行されています。これは何の警告ですか?どうすればそれを取り除くことができますか?

Stack has not been tested with GHC versions above 8.6, and using 8.8.2, this may fail
Stack has not been tested with Cabal versions above 2.4, but version 3.0.1.0 was found, this may fail

6
これは互換性に関する警告です。次のstackバージョンはGHC 8.8でテストする必要があり、この警告は表示されなくなります。それまでは、ソースを変更する必要がない限り、ほとんど何もできません。
sjakobi

回答:


5

これは互換性に関する警告です。次のスタックバージョンはGHC 8.8でテストする必要があり、この警告は表示されなくなります。それまでは、ソースを変更する必要がない限り、ほとんど何もできません。


3

他の人が言ったように、これはほとんど無視することができます。スーパーセーフサイドにしたい場合は、stack.yamlを編集して、リゾルバーを14.xにダウングレードします(この時点での最新は14.27)。

弊社のサイトを使用することにより、あなたは弊社のクッキーポリシーおよびプライバシーポリシーを読み、理解したものとみなされます。
Licensed under cc by-sa 3.0 with attribution required.